Nigeria, the most populous country in Africa, is no stranger to violent upheavals. The latest such incident occurred in the last week of July in the northern Nigerian cities of Bauchi, Yola and Maiduguri… Yar’Adua, the President, ordered the military to root out “Boko Haram”, whose supporters were armed with locally fabricated bombs, firearms and other crude weapons. The Nigerian Army claims that the group had AK-47s and rocket-propelled grenades. Yar’Adua had said that those involved in the violence would be “severely dealt” with and that the military “would contain them once and for all”. Within a few days of the President’s speech, the security forces killed more than 300 militants, including their leader, Mohammed Yusuf.

The security forces were evidently told not to take any prisoners. Yusuf, who was paraded alive in front of the media, was dead soon after. A video showing him asking for mercy was shown to the media along with the picture of his body. The police claim that he was shot while trying to escape… In the local Hausa language, “Boko Haram” means “Western education is sin”. The local media have dubbed it the “Nigerian Taliban”… Over 10,000 people have been killed in the country owing to sectarian violence since civilian rule was restored in 1999.
